About the Role

The AI Engineer (Machine Learning Operations), Assistant Manager, Group Digital Transformation is an individual contributor role responsible for engineering, deploying, and operating production-grade Artificial Intelligence (AI) and Machine Learning (ML) solutions at scale across DKSH. This role sits at the intersection of AI, software engineering, and cloud platforms, enabling faster time-to-value from AI investments by establishing robust ML Operations (MLOps) practices and automation that power revenue-generating and mission-critical AI use cases globally.

What You Will Deliver
  • Design, build, and maintain MLOps pipelines for training, testing, deploying, and monitoring AI/ML models in production, ensuring stable, reliable, and scalable performance.
  • Engineer scalable model deployment architectures across cloud environments, including Microsoft Azure, to support both batch and real-time inference at enterprise scale.
  • Implement automated workflows for model versioning,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ment (CI/CD), rollback, and end-to-end lifecycle management.
  • Ensure production AI systems consistently meet requirements for performance, reliability, security, and cost efficiency.
  • Monitor models for data drift, performance degradation, and operational issues, and implement effective remediation strategies to sustain business continuity.
  • Partner closely with AI Specialists, data scientists, and data engineers to successfully productionize models and analytics solutions.
  • Develop reusable components, frameworks, and templates that accelerate AI delivery across markets and use cases.
  • Integrate AI models into enterprise systems, digital products, and business workflows via Application Programming Interfaces (APIs) and services.
  • Support the deployment of generative AI and Large Language Model (LLM)-based solutions with appropriate guardrails, observability, and operational controls.
  • Define and enforce MLOps standards, best practices, and reference architectures to drive AI engineering maturity across DKSH.
  • Contribute to documentation, runbooks, and knowledge sharing to uplift AI engineering capability across teams.
  • Support audits, compliance, and responsible AI requirements from an engineering and operational perspective.
  • Administrative duties and coordination tasks as required.
What You Bring
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Data Science, or a related field; relevant cloud, DevOps, or AI engineering certifications are an advantage.
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in AI engineering, MLOps, DevOps, or software engineering roles, with demonstrated experience supporting production AI or data-driven systems at scale.
  • Strong hands-on experience in MLOps, AI engineering, or machine learning platform roles.
  • Proficiency in Python and software engineering best practices.
  • Hands-on experience with Databricks and MLFlow for model deployment and lifecycle management.
  • Practical experience with CI/CD pipelines and automation for AI/ML workloads.
  • Experience with cloud platforms, preferably Microsoft Azure, including Azure Machine Learning (Azure ML), Azure DevOps, and container technologies.
  • Strong understanding of the machine learning lifecycle, encompassing training, inference, monitoring, and retraining.
  • Experience with containerization and orchestration tools such as Docker and Kubernetes.
  • Familiarity with infrastructure-as-code and platform automation practices.
  • Exposure to generative AI and Large Language Model (LLM) deployment patterns.
  • Experience working in agile or product-oriented delivery teams.
  • Ability to engineer reliable, secure, and scalable systems in complex enterprise environments.
  • Strong problem-solving mindset with close attention to operational detail.
  • Ability to influence stakeholders and communicate effectively with both technical and non-technical audiences to drive cross-functional collaboration.
